What divides a strong installer from a weak one

Most home owners can not assess electrical wiring craftsmanship from a proposal packet. What you can assess is procedure, openness, and technical depth.

A solid installer usually asks better inquiries than a weak one. They desire duplicates of current electrical costs. They ask whether your service panel has sufficient ability. They look at roofing kind, age, pitch, attic room gain access to, and color sources. If battery storage space becomes part of the conversation, they talk about which lots you really desire supported. Cooling, refrigeration, net tools, and lighting all have various ramifications for battery sizing.

They also describe layout selections clearly. Why this panel rather than that a person? Why microinverters versus a string inverter? Why position components on two roofing airplanes instead of one? You do not need a lecture, however you do need thinking. When an installer can clarify trade-offs in plain language, it normally indicates the system has actually been believed through.

Weak installers have a tendency to sound smooth yet vague. They lean on phrases like "superior plan" without specifying what makes it costs. They offer a manufacturing estimate yet can not describe the presumptions behind it. They may estimate strongly low cost by excluding electrical upgrades, attic room channel work, consumption tracking, or primary panel modifications that later on appear as change orders.

Licenses, insurance policy, and who in fact does the work

This is where many homeowners obtain tripped up. The firm name on the proposal is not always the business that will get on your roof.

Some firms market the job and subcontract installation. That is not immediately bad, but you require quality. Ask who holds the pertinent permit, who pulls licenses, that manages the team, and who handles guarantee calls. If numerous celebrations are entailed, you desire the chain of obligation in writing.

You should also verify insurance coverage. Roof work, electrical work, and ladder work bring real threats. A reputable business should have no problem giving proof of basic obligation and workers' compensation coverage. If the reaction really feels incredibly elusive, relocate on.

Certifications can be beneficial signals, however they are not an alternative to execution. A firm can have excellent logos on its internet site and still run careless work. Deal with qualifications as one information point, not the final answer.

What a thorough website analysis ought to look like

The ideal solar assessments really feel sensible. Someone examines your actual home rather than relying only on satellite imagery and a generic software program layout.

An appropriate website testimonial often consists of roofing system measurements, shade evaluation, electrical panel examination, conversation of attic room or channel directing, and a conversation about service upgrades if your existing tools is older. On tile roof coverings, the installer needs to describe how attachments will certainly be managed and how broken floor tiles, if any kind of, are addressed. On composition tile roofing systems, they need to discuss flashing techniques and roof penetrations in a manner that motivates confidence, not anxiety.

This is likewise the phase where information regarding battery positioning, garage wall area, clearances, and air flow should come up if storage is part of the strategy. These are not attractive subjects, yet they are exactly the important things that figure out whether a job runs smoothly.

One property owner I spoke with had three propositions within a week. 2 were comparable on price. The cheaper-looking one never sent any individual to check the electrical panel prior https://lorenzowlyj685.almoheet-travel.com/just-how-to-select-the-most-effective-solar-installers-in-danville-for-your-home to quoting. The more mindful company did, found that the panel setup would likely call for additional job, and valued that truth in from the start. The very first quote looked far better up until it ended up being apparent that it was incomplete.

Reading proposals without obtaining lost in marketing

Solar proposals can be shiny and still be tough to compare. Strip them to the fundamentals. You want to know system dimension in kilowatts, estimated yearly production, panel brand and design, inverter type, mounting strategy, included electric job, keeping track of features, guarantee terms, timeline assumptions, and total installed cost.

Do not allow anyone thrill you past the production quote. A system's value depends upon result, not just on panel matter. Two propositions can both use a 7-kilowatt system while varying meaningfully in expected yearly generation as a result of panel positioning, tools choices, or color assumptions.

If one company asserts significantly greater production than the others, ask why. Often they have identified a better style. Occasionally they are just making use of optimistic assumptions. An excellent installer can protect the estimate in a way that makes technological and sensible sense.

Financing is worthy of the exact same analysis. Some financings look eye-catching due to the fact that they reduced monthly payments, however dealership charges and long-term can increase the overall price materially. Money prices, loan rates, and any kind of presumptions regarding tax credit reports need to be divided plainly. If the quote feels crafted to keep your attention on the regular monthly payment alone, slow down and check out the fine print.

Batteries, backup power, and future flexibility

Battery storage space is no longer an edge choice, but it is still not the right choice for every single home. Some households care primarily regarding costs savings and can delay storage space. Others want resiliency throughout interruptions and want to pay for it. The ideal installer must help you think through that choice carefully.

Battery discussions ought to specify. Which circuits will be backed up? For how long, under what use presumptions? Will the battery support central air, or only chosen tons? Can the system be broadened later? Those questions matter greater than wide insurance claims about "energy self-reliance."

Future adaptability deserves discussing also if you do not install a battery today. If you anticipate to add an EV battery charger, heatpump, swimming pool tools, or an induction range, those adjustments can improve your power requires. A thoughtful installer might recommend leaving area for development, upsizing particular electrical parts, or picking equipment that incorporates easily later.

The role of service warranties, and what they do not cover

Solar customers frequently hear about 25-year panel service warranties and presume that every little thing is shielded for decades. The truth is more split. There are normally item service warranties, performance warranties, and workmanship guarantees, and they cover different things.

The installer's craftsmanship service warranty is the one lots of home owners should examine most closely. That is what speaks to roofing system penetrations, setup mistakes, and labor for dealing with specific troubles. Manufacturer guarantees matter too, specifically for inverters and batteries, but you would like to know who collaborates replacement and labor if something fails.

Ask just how guarantee solution in fact functions. If an inverter decreases, do you call the installer initially? Will they diagnose remotely? Is labor included? What happens if the supplier authorizes a replacement but the installer bills a visit cost? Those practical information matter far more than a flashy warranty page in a brochure.

How long the process normally takes

Homeowners frequently underestimate timeline irregularity. A solar task steps via sales, design, design, allowing, energy authorization, installment, assessment, and consent to run. Some actions relocate swiftly. Others do not.

A simple project can move from authorized agreement to operation within a number of months, while more complex work can take longer, especially if a primary panel upgrade, reroofing control, battery permitting, or energy paperwork adds rubbing. An experienced business will not promise an unrealistically fast timeline simply to win the job. Instead, they will certainly clarify what is under their control and what is not.

That sincerity matters since communication often tends to form the customer experience greater than rate alone. Lots of property owners are patient if they understand the procedure. They obtain irritated when weeks pass without updates.
